The site is also aided by rail, fleeting through north east of the airport not more than one mile from FedEx' amenities, and by ship, with the Mississippi River solely 8 miles from the airport. Memphis International Airport (MEM) encompasses 3,900 acres and hosts the cargo hubs for FedEx (Cosmas and Martini, 2007)

In general terms, FedEx Corporation undertakes its business operations in the shipping and delivery market. Despite the fact that the company started its business operations stringently in the domestic express delivery services market, in the course of time, the company has expanded its business operations into ground, freight and also less-than-truckload (LTL) shipping not only nationally, but also globally (Amsler et al
In this manner, FedEx was able to strongly compete with UPS in two different areas, in that, it was able to offer faster service at a price that was higher and also offer relative services at a price that is competitive. As a result, the company is able to sustain higher margins from the price sensitive consumer segments and at the same time, offer intense and effective competition in the lower-end consumer market segmentation (Chan, 2009)
